PH Ambassador to Japan Underscores Importance of Traditional Values in Governance at Asia Society Japan Forum

TOKYO 28 April 2022 – The Philippine Embassy in Tokyo participated for the first time in the Ambassadors’ Circle Forum of the Asia Society Japan on 28 April 2022, with Philippine Ambassador to Japan Jose C. Laurel V underlining the importance of traditional values in governance, as Asia transforms with the unfolding of the “Asian Century.”

Ambassador Laurel spoke at the International House of Japan before members of the Asia Society Japan, a global hub in Tokyo dedicated to nurturing peace and development in Asia. 

Ambassador Laurel said that as Asia re-emerges at the center of the world economy, governance should focus on values that prioritize the community more than the individual, encourage the peaceful settlement of disputes, place emphasis on education, and give importance to tolerance of diversity. 

Underlining the need for countries to support one another, Ambassador Laurel cited Japan’s leadership role in international aid policy. He lauded Japan for recently setting the bar by contributing US$ 3.4 billion in support of the World Bank’s global poverty reduction programs.  Ambassador Laurel also said that the Philippines continues to benefit from Japan’s beneficial presence, with Japan building the first subway in Manila.     

“Unknown to many,” Ambassador Laurel said, “Japan is also quietly working to support peace and development in the southern Philippines. Japan is also supportive of our aspiration to be a stronger archipelago with its recent delivery of Multirole Response Vessels to the Philippine Coast Guard.” 

Ambassador Laurel stressed that for a vigorous Asian Century to happen, Asia should transform itself from a passive participant in the debate on global rule making and a follower of rules, to an active member of the world community and a constructive rule maker.  

Asia Society Japan Center forms part of the Asia Society, which was founded in 1956 by John D. Rockefeller 3rd. Hon. Kevin Rudd, former Prime Minister of Australia, currently sits as the Society’s President and Chief Executive Officer. END
